What factors should be considered when selecting a plumber?

Intro


When dealing with plumbing concerns, discovering the appropriate plumber can make all the distinction between a smooth, problem-free experience and an expensive, stressful challenge. With various options readily available, it's vital to understand how to choose the ideal plumber for your specific needs.

Analyzing Your Plumbing Needs


Prior to embarking on your search for a plumber, take a while to analyze your plumbing needs. Identify the sort of solutions you require, whether it's regular maintenance, repairs, or setup of brand-new components.

Checking Out Evaluations and Endorsements


Customer reviews and reviews can provide important insights right into the plumber's online reputation and top quality of service. Look for reviews on relied on sites and platforms to gauge the plumber's reliability and professionalism and trust.

Inquiring About Experience and Expertises


Inquire about the plumber's experience and locations of expertise. A plumber with comprehensive experience and knowledge in dealing with specific plumbing problems is most likely to deliver satisfactory outcomes.

Acquiring Numerous Quotes


Do not hesitate to demand estimates from numerous plumbers to contrast prices and solutions. Nonetheless, bear in mind that the most affordable quote isn't always the very best selection-- take into consideration aspects such as credibility, experience, and top quality of workmanship.

Looking For Insurance Protection


Verify that the plumber brings responsibility insurance to safeguard versus any kind of damages or injuries that may occur during the task. Collaborating with an insured plumber gives peace of mind and protects you from potential obligations.

Seeking Suggestions


Don't take too lightly the power of referral suggestions. Request referrals from trusted sources, such as friends, family members, or neighborhood equipment stores, who have had positive experiences with plumbings in your location.

Inquiring about Warranty and Assurances


Guarantee that the plumber offers service warranties or assurances for their handiwork and the parts they use. A respectable plumber ought to guarantee their work and agree to attend to any problems that arise after the job is finished.

Researching Prospective Plumbers


Begin by researching potential plumbings in your location. You can use on the internet directory sites, search engines, or ask for suggestions from buddies, household, or next-door neighbors who have just recently worked with plumbers.

Checking Credentials and Accreditations


When you have actually put together a listing of prospective prospects, it's important to validate their credentials and qualifications. Ensure that the plumber is accredited, bound, and insured to execute plumbing work in your location.

Assessing Communication and Customer Service


Effective interaction and superb customer service are essential top qualities in a plumber. Select a plumber that is responsive, polite, and going to address your inquiries and concerns promptly.

Thinking About Accessibility and Emergency Solutions


Consider the plumber's accessibility, particularly if you require emergency solutions. Choose a plumber who supplies 24/7 accessibility for immediate fixings, making sure that you can rely upon them whenever plumbing issues develop.

Talking To Potential Plumbing Professionals


Arrange appointments with potential plumbings to review your requirements and analyze their viability for the work. Prepare a listing of inquiries to ask throughout the appointment to ensure that you gather all the necessary details.

Trusting Your Impulses


Finally, depend on your impulses when selecting a plumber. If something doesn't feel appropriate or if you're not comfy with a certain plumber, do not be reluctant to explore other alternatives. Your intuition can often lead you in the direction of the best choice.

Verdict


Selecting the ideal plumber is necessary for making sure quality handiwork, reputable service, and comfort. By adhering to these ideas and considerations, you can make an educated choice and locate a plumber who meets your requirements and exceeds your expectations.

How To Choose the Right Plumber For Your Home? A Simple Guide


Inquire About Their Costs


It’s important to compare prices while searching for a plumber. You don’t want to end up paying more than you have to, and you also don’t want to get ripped off. It’s always a good idea to get multiple quotes. This way, you can compare plumbing prices and see who offers the best value. It’s also a good idea to ask around for recommendations. Friends or family members who have used a plumber before will be able to give you an idea of what to expect in terms of cost.


Examine Their Credentials


When you’re looking for a plumber for your home, it’s important to do your research and make sure they’re qualified to do the job. The last thing you want is someone who’s not properly trained working on your plumbing since their mistakes can cost you extra money. First, check to see if they’re licensed in your state. Each state has different requirements for plumbers, so you’ll want to make sure they’re licensed to work in yours. You can usually find this information on the plumber’s website or by searching for their business name online.


Check Their Experience


A reputable plumber should have some years of experience in the field. The longer they’ve been in the plumbing business, the higher the chances are that they’ll deliver quality work. It is important to use a qualified plumber, who will know how to handle any situation that comes up and be able to solve problems quickly and efficiently. They’ll also be able to give you advice on what kind of plumbing system is best for your home, and they can help you choose the right fixtures and materials.


Learn About Warranty And Insurance


When you’re searching for the right professional to take care of your home’s plumbing needs, it’s important to learn about their insurance and warranty coverage. This will give you peace of mind that they are fully qualified to do the job and that you won’t be left with a huge bill if something goes wrong. Most reputable plumbers will be more than happy to provide information on their insurance and warranty coverage. If they don’t have this information readily available, it’s a good idea to move on to someone else. No one wants to deal with a plumbing emergency, but it’s better to be safe than sorry.


Read Reviews And Ask For References


When looking for a new plumber, it’s important to do your homework and check out their references and reviews. A good plumber should be able to provide a list of satisfied customers who can vouch for their quality of work. They should also have positive reviews online from sites like Angie’s List or HomeAdvisor. Be sure to read the reviews carefully, as some companies may pay for fake positive reviews.


Now that you’re equipped with all of this information, you’re ready to start looking for a plumber! Remember to ask them about their experience, training, and prices before making your final decision. With a little bit of research, you can find the perfect plumber for your needs.
